At KLA we design, develop, and manufacture high-tech capital equipment for the global semiconductor industry. In this role you’ll be working in our high performing manufacturing team to build and assemble our complex processing equipment. Based at our state-of-the-art manufacturing facility in Newport, South Wales this role presents the opportunity to work with innovative technology and learn precision automated manufacturing processes! Your day-to-day responsibilities will include: * Operating fixturing/tooling or hand-held electronic equipment (Voltmeter, Caliper, Oscilloscope) to test cable assembly or electronic assembly boxes. * Manual soldering small electronic components (using a microscope) onto Printed Circuit Boards (resistors, capacitors, dies). * Visual inspection using a microscope (20x magnification) for dies, resistors, capacitors to ensure parts meet specifications. * Implement systematical problem-solving approach to find root cause and make correction plan for equipment/material/process issues. * Work with Manufacturing Engineering teams to resolve issues with released products. * Handling or attaching small components (die, capacitors, resistors) using tweezers and in house build fixture. * Performing visual inspection IQC (incoming quality inspection)/OQC (outgoing quality inspection) on raw parts (flex, PCBA, silicon substrate). * Handling dilute chemical solutions (IPA, DI water, Acetone, epoxy) to clean products. * Perform functional tests on products. Your experience & qualifications * HNC / HND qualified in Electrical, Electronic Engineering (or similar subject) or hold equivalent level qualification. * Ideally have experience in electronic assembly, PCB assembly and soldering. * Possesses excellent analytical and fault-finding skills, * The ability to utilise electrical and mechanical schematics to rectify faults and defects. * Know how to operate fixturing/tooling or hand-held electronic equipment (Voltmeter, Caliper, Oscilloscope) * Demonstrates strong communication – You’ll enjoy establishing and maintaining good working relationships with colleagues in your own and wider team. * Have experience in a manufacturing and/or shop-floor environment. Clean room experience is desirable. * Familiar with handling wafers/substrates * Experience with MS Office products. This is a permanent position working Monday to Friday.
